HOME 首頁(yè)
SERVICE 服務(wù)產(chǎn)品
XINMEITI 新媒體代運(yùn)營(yíng)
CASE 服務(wù)案例
NEWS 熱點(diǎn)資訊
ABOUT 關(guān)于我們
CONTACT 聯(lián)系我們
創(chuàng)意嶺
讓品牌有溫度、有情感
專(zhuān)注品牌策劃15年

    linux刪除目錄內(nèi)所有文件(linux刪除目錄內(nèi)所有文件夾)

    發(fā)布時(shí)間:2023-04-14 09:14:53     稿源: 創(chuàng)意嶺    閱讀: 81        

    大家好!今天讓創(chuàng)意嶺的小編來(lái)大家介紹下關(guān)于linux刪除目錄內(nèi)所有文件的問(wèn)題,以下是小編對(duì)此問(wèn)題的歸納整理,讓我們一起來(lái)看看吧。

    開(kāi)始之前先推薦一個(gè)非常厲害的Ai人工智能工具,一鍵生成原創(chuàng)文章、方案、文案、工作計(jì)劃、工作報(bào)告、論文、代碼、作文、做題和對(duì)話(huà)答疑等等

    只需要輸入關(guān)鍵詞,就能返回你想要的內(nèi)容,越精準(zhǔn),寫(xiě)出的就越詳細(xì),有微信小程序端、在線(xiàn)網(wǎng)頁(yè)版、PC客戶(hù)端

    官網(wǎng):https://ai.de1919.com。

    創(chuàng)意嶺作為行業(yè)內(nèi)優(yōu)秀的企業(yè),服務(wù)客戶(hù)遍布全球各地,如需了解SEO相關(guān)業(yè)務(wù)請(qǐng)撥打電話(huà)175-8598-2043,或添加微信:1454722008

    本文目錄:

    linux刪除目錄內(nèi)所有文件(linux刪除目錄內(nèi)所有文件夾)

    一、Linux下PHP刪除一個(gè)目錄下所有文件夾和子目錄

    我們?cè)贚inux下PHP刪除一個(gè)目錄下所有文件夾和子目錄的方法大至如下

    <?php

    function removeDir($dirName)

    {

    if(! is_dir($dirName))

    {

    @unlink($dirName)

    return false;

    }

    $handle = @opendir($dirName)

    while(($file = @readdir($handle)) !== false)

    {

    if($file != && $file != )

    {

    $dir = $dirName / $file;

    is_dir($dir) ? removeDir($dir) : @unlink($dir)

    }

    }

    closedir($handle)

    return rmdir($dirName) ;

    }

    $dirName = bmz_cache ;

    removeDir($dirName )

    lishixinzhi/Article/program/PHP/201311/20778

    二、linux怎么刪除文件夾下所有文件

    在 Linux 下刪除目錄的命令是“rm”,我們可以在終端命令提示符下輸入“rm --help”查看 rm 命令的具體使用方法。

    我們常用的幾個(gè)參數(shù)為“-f -i -r -v”

    -i 刪除前逐一詢(xún)問(wèn)確認(rèn)。這個(gè)參數(shù)有一個(gè)好處,當(dāng)在刪除大量文件或目錄的時(shí)候,可以防止我們誤操作刪除的文件或目錄。

    -f 即使原檔案屬性設(shè)為唯讀,強(qiáng)制刪除,系統(tǒng)不會(huì)逐一讓我們確認(rèn)。

    -r 將目錄及以下之檔案文件一并刪除。注意:如果 rm 不帶此參數(shù),是不能刪除目錄的。

    -v或--verbose  顯示指令執(zhí)行后的結(jié)果信息。更多Linux知識(shí)可參考書(shū)籍《Linux就該這么學(xué)》。

    三、linux怎么刪除指定目錄的內(nèi)容?

    linux類(lèi)系統(tǒng)刪除指定目錄的命令是:rm -rf /xxx/xxx/文件名

    -r:表示遞歸的刪除文件和文件夾,會(huì)提示用戶(hù)

    -f:表示直接刪除,不提示用戶(hù)

    不指定文件名就是刪除指定目錄下的所有文件和文件夾

    例如:rm -rf /tmp/work/ #就是刪除根tmp目錄下的work目錄下的所有文件和文件夾

    四、linux系統(tǒng)刪除文件夾下文件

    刪除當(dāng)前目錄下的文件

    1.rm -f *

    #最經(jīng)典的方法,刪除當(dāng)前目錄下的所有類(lèi)型的文件

    2.find . -type f -delete或find . -type f -exec rm -f {} ;

    #用find命令查找普通文件并刪除or用find命令的處理動(dòng)作將其刪除

    以上就是關(guān)于linux刪除目錄內(nèi)所有文件相關(guān)問(wèn)題的回答。希望能幫到你,如有更多相關(guān)問(wèn)題,您也可以聯(lián)系我們的客服進(jìn)行咨詢(xún),客服也會(huì)為您講解更多精彩的知識(shí)和內(nèi)容。


    推薦閱讀:

    trustlife翻譯(trusty翻譯)

    listing優(yōu)化包括哪些方面(優(yōu)化產(chǎn)品listing的好處)

    360瀏覽器錯(cuò)誤代碼6(360瀏覽器錯(cuò)誤代碼facility)

    綠幕直播會(huì)限流嗎(綠幕直播會(huì)限流嗎)

    保暖衣品牌排行榜(保暖衣十大名牌排名)